We are evaluating alternative methods for detecting variant sites and when dealing with VarScan we are a little confused why it assumes the reference base when < 8 reads map to a given position? Seems as though it would be more conservative to not assume any base. In particular, it appears that even when <8 reads map and they are all consistent in having a base different than the reference that VarScan still assigns the reference base.
For example, below is a position within a pileup file that shows the reference state is G with 6 Cs mapping to it and VarScan called the position as G in the vcf file.
scf7180000000002|quiver 1701 G 6 CCccCc &*!!!0
